Role Overview

We are recruiting an Information Security Officer based in Dublin, operating under a hybrid working model. This permanent position at the Officer grade will join the Information Security Office (ISO) to support governance, risk, and compliance initiatives. The role plays a vital part in enabling secure adoption of new technological solutions across the firm.

Key Responsibilities

  • Perform information security risk assessments related to systems, suppliers, and projects, ensuring proper risk identification and management.
  • Manage risk documentation and assist in tracking and reporting risks.
  • Help develop and maintain security policies, standards, and procedures.
  • Lead the operational execution of Technology Enablement Governance (TEG) and New Technology Evaluation & Risk (NTER) processes by guiding stakeholders and reviewing submissions for completeness and risks.
  • Conduct security evaluations for new and current technologies by identifying risks, reviewing vendor controls, and recommending appropriate mitigations.
  • Support the firm's focus on artificial intelligence (AI) and emerging technologies by participating in AI risk assessments and governance, reviewing AI applications for security and data protection, and tracking evolving regulations.
  • Work closely with the Cyber Security Engineering & Operations team to align risk assessments with technical control implementations and remediation actions.
  • Assist in Third Party Risk Management by due diligence tasks such as reviewing vendor documentation, certifications, and tracking remediation.
  • Support audit and assurance activities including preparing evidence for audits, supporting ISO 27001 certification, and contributing to control testing.
  • Promote security awareness firmwide, emphasizing secure technology use, risk ownership, and integration of security into business processes.

Qualifications and Experience

  • Bachelor’s degree in Information Security, Computer Science, Information Technology, or a related discipline.
  • Desirable professional certifications include ISO 27001, CISM, CRISC or equivalents.
  • 3 to 4 years of relevant experience in information security, IT risk or governance, risk and compliance (GRC), ideally within professional services or regulated environments.
  • Experience performing security risk assessments including third-party and supplier evaluations is highly valued.
  • Knowledge of governance processes such as technology onboarding and risk approval is advantageous.
  • Interest or experience in AI security, governance, or AI-related training is highly desirable.
  • Familiarity with ISQM controls or prior work in a professional services firm is a strong plus.

Team and Environment

The Information Security Officer will join a team of 10 IT and information security professionals responsible for safeguarding KPMG Ireland's internal infrastructure. This role collaborates closely with the Cyber Security Engineering & Operations function, forming an independent governance and compliance oversight office.
